Biostar z170gt7, intel i76800k, gtx 1070, corsair 650w gold plus, pny 256gb ssd, samsung evo ssd, 1tb wd hdd i want to say caviar edition? I built this for a friend and itwas running for a good month.
It was running heaven benchmark; all temps were good cpu and gpu, then there was some pixilation large blocks of colors & frame skipping on the monitor and the pc went into a hang/lockup. Had to hard shutdown.
booted up blank screen, no bios, postcode a0. Started to troubleshoot pulled video card boot up no bios just blank screen postcode a6
It has been about 2weeks & ive tried everything i can imagine: Switched bios to default, cleared cmos, removed ram also should note the system does recognize when it does and doesnt have ram, tried onboard video. No luck; fans spin up lights come on blank screen no bios nothing. At another point in the troubleshooting the postcode was something about handing control over to ide. I've tried switching monitor on and off i get 1 beep on start up. I am completely lost???? have exhausted all my iq on this haaalp! my gut tells me its the mb. this system was overclocked. i have tried another monitor as well monitor is rog 160hz tried hdmi and display port as well as hdmi on a 720p tcl tv
